Addressing Connectivity Challenges for Construction Teams
Construction projects happen in multiple locations, often in remote areas with poor internet access. Workers, project managers, and the back office have to have a way to communicate. From accessing plans, to approving purchase orders to updating project details, real-time connectivity is a requirement. Without reliable connections, work slows down, mistakes increase, and deadlines get missed. Managed IT services keep teams connected, whether they are in the office or at a job site.
Enabling Secure Remote Access to Project Data
Project managers, architects, and field teams need access to blueprints, contracts, and reports from anywhere. Cloud-based storage allows workers to pull up documents on laptops, tablets, or phones without carrying paper copies. Managed IT services set up secure cloud environments and ensure only authorized employees can view or edit sensitive files.
A virtual private network, also known as a “VPN,” provides an additional layer of security. It encrypts connections, making it harder for hackers to steal information. With a managed IT provider, construction firms get safe, reliable access to project data, reducing the risk of unauthorized changes or data loss.
Ensuring Reliable Internet and Network Infrastructure at Job Sites
Job sites often struggle with weak internet signals. This makes it hard to send emails, access cloud-based files, or use project management software. Managed IT services solve this by setting up mobile hotspots, satellite internet, or SD-WAN solutions that provide stable connectivity.
Strong network infrastructure allows teams to collaborate with engineers, suppliers, and office staff without delays. IT providers monitor the network and fix connection problems before they disrupt work. With a reliable network, construction projects stay on schedule.
Strengthening Cybersecurity for Construction Firms
Construction companies store sensitive data, including financial records, employee details, and client contracts. Cybercriminals often target these businesses because they cut corners on security because of complexity or cost. A data breach can expose confidential information, leading to legal trouble and lost trust. Managed IT services protect construction firms from cyber threats.
Protecting Against Ransomware and Data Theft
Hackers deploy ransomware and lock companies out of their systems, demanding a “ransom” payment to give back control of the network. Construction firms are attractive targets because they rely on tight schedules and may feel pressured to pay quickly. Managed IT services prevent ransomware attacks with advanced security tools, regular updates, and 24/7 monitoring.
Firewalls, anti-malware software, and endpoint protection block malicious activity before it spreads. If a threat is detected, IT professionals act fast to contain and remove it. Preventative security measures help construction companies avoid costly downtime and lost data.
Implementing Access Controls and Employee Training
Not every employee needs access to all company files. Managed IT providers set up role-based access controls, ensuring workers can only view the information necessary for their job. This reduces the risk of accidental or intentional data leaks.
Employees also need training to recognize phishing emails and other scams that trick people into giving away sensitive information. IT firms often provide security awareness training so employees know how to avoid risky behavior and recognize potential cyber threats. After all, a well-trained workforce is the first line of defense against cyber threats for any organization, including construction companies.
Managing Construction Software and IT Infrastructure
Specialized software like Viewpoint Vista is built specifically for construction companies. With it, they can track budgets, manage projects, and collaborate with contractors. These programs must function properly for work to stay on track. When software crashes or becomes outdated, productivity drops. Managed IT services provide software support and IT maintenance to keep operations running smoothly.
Supporting Industry-Specific Software
Construction firms rely on tools like Procore, AutoCAD, and Bluebeam for design, project management, and documentation. If these programs fail, projects get delayed. Managed IT providers offer software support, troubleshooting, and updates to ensure these tools work without interruption.
Integration between different programs is also important. IT professionals help connect accounting, scheduling, and project management software so data flows between systems without errors. This reduces the need for manual data entry and lowers the chance of mistakes.
Ensuring Reliable IT Infrastructure for Daily Operations
Computers, servers, and mobile devices must be in good condition to support construction work. A broken laptop or network failure can delay an entire project. Managed IT services provide regular maintenance, hardware monitoring, and fast repairs to prevent costly downtime.
Proactive IT management is all about addressing small inconveniences with devices and applications before they become major issues for the company. This keeps systems reliable and prevents unexpected expenses. With managed IT services, construction firms stay focused on their projects instead of dealing with technology problems.
Reducing IT Costs and Improving Efficiency
Managing IT in-house is expensive. Hiring a full IT team requires salaries, training, and equipment. Many construction companies lack the resources to maintain a dedicated IT staff. Managed IT services provide expert support at a fixed cost, helping businesses control their budgets.
Predictable IT Costs with Managed Services
Managed IT providers operate on a monthly subscription model. This means businesses pay a set fee instead of dealing with surprise repair costs. Regular maintenance prevents major system failures, reducing expensive emergency fixes.
With predictable costs, construction firms can allocate resources more effectively. Instead of spending money on unexpected IT issues, they can invest in new equipment, hire more workers, or expand their business.
